Dusty pink and blue-grey are classy, underrated neutral that look elegant and expensive. I too am introducing a bit more colour into my neutrals wardrobe, it can start with a skinny scarf or necktie, or a bag charm even. Most of what I wear are solid colours but understated patterns can add variety and originality to a look, so if I find a dress or blouse with a great (but subtle) pattern/design, I buy it. I am most adventurous with scarves though, so versatile. Re: neutrals, I am wearing different neutrals this year, new to me: olive (velvet suit from Mango), sand (suede jacket from Massimo Dutti).

This may be only partially applicable, but something I have enjoyed for adding interest is finding a patterned outfit that coordinates with my best colors. So, for example, I recently made my first dress (woot!) and it has a floral print containing subdued rose pink, burgundy, and green, among a few other colors. I can wear it with cardigans and dusters of coordinating colors (matching) OR I can wear something that contrasts them all (accent) ☺️
